Is Jack-o-Lantern Pumpkin toxic to dogs?

Cucurbita pepo 'Jack-o-Lantern'

Non-toxic to dogs

No — jack-o-lantern pumpkin is listed by the ASPCA as non-toxic to dogs. It is a sensible choice for a home with a dog; a curious nibble will not poison them, though no plant is meant to be eaten. This classification follows the ASPCA Toxic and Non-Toxic Plant List. Cucurbita pepo is not listed by the ASPCA as toxic to cats or dogs, and plain cooked pumpkin flesh is a common, vet-recommended digestive aid for pets. Avoid feeding pets carved pumpkins that have begun to rot or mould, as spoiled flesh can cause illness.
